Cloning of the thermostable alpha-amylase gene from Pyrococcus woesei in Escherichia coli.
PublikacjaGen kodujący alfa-amylazę z Pyrococcus woesei klonowano do plazmidów pET21d(+)lub pYTB2, którymi transformowano komórki Escherichia coli. Otrzymana rekombinantowa alfa amylaza wykazuje maksymalną aktywność przy pH 5.6 w temperaturze 95 stC i przejawia około 24 % początkowej aktywności nawet po 2 godz. inkubacji w 120 stC. Duża termostabilność otrzymanego preparatu świadczy o jego przydatności do enzymatycznego upłynniania skrobi.
